Compaction is an instantaneous process of reduction of volume of voids. Consolidation is a time-dependent process of reduction of volume. 7. Compaction is an artificial process. Consolidation is a natural process. 8. Compaction can be done before the construction. The degree of soil compaction for this test is measured in terms of dry density. irons west hamWebDeep Dynamic Compaction (DDC) This method of ground improvement uses cranes to drop heavy weights (10 to 170 tons) from a height of up to 85ft onto the ground. The weights are dropped in a grid pattern typically spaced anywhere from 6 to 40ft apart. The impact of the weight on the ground creates low-frequency energy waves which move and shake ... port willunga weather forecastWebThe water content to be used for compacting the soil in the field is known as placement water content. Usually, a placement water content of ±2% of OMC obtained from relevant laboratory compaction test is adopted.
